SUZANNE BRUNEAU
Board member
Suzanne Bruneau is the daughter of "Miss Swing", Ethel Bruneau. Miss Swing was an original showgirl from her native Harlem, NY, who moved to Montreal in the 50s following the Cab Calloway Orchestra. She decided to stay and work all the clubs of the era, to finally open the first Montreal tap dance school in the 60s.
Trained as a nurse and now retired, Suzanne carries on her mother's legacy in her introductory tap dance classes. She sits on the Cat's Corner Board of Directors as a cultural ambassador and community builder.
